Heritage Search
 
The Enrollment Office asks that you do as much research on your own before contacting the Enrollment Office with any questions. After you have done your research, only then the Enrollment Office can assist you with finding your Indian heritage.

Some sites for additional research are located below:

Again, Please have your research completed before contacting the Enrollment Office, because they will ask you for a copy of your findings. You may also check with the Church of the Latter Day Saints (Mormon Church) in your respective state as they have the best genealogical library in the world. Prospective members can access the address of the Church of the Latter Day Saints using the following web site address: www.familysearch.org.

The Enrollment Office will assist in your research endeavors based upon the following fee schedule: $75.00 (covers the first five hours, any additional time will be billed at $15.00 per hour).
